NHL STANLEY CUP FINALS: MIGHTY DUCKS v DEVILS


June 8, 2003


Martin Brodeur


EAST RUTHERFORD, NEW JERSEY: Practice Day

Q. (Inaudible)?

MARTY BRODEUR: Yeah, it's important. It's how you handle yourself in a situation like that. It's how you're going to play the next day. It's important that you forget about good games and bad games. Good games, it's also important and try to stay even keel.

Q. What do you think about tomorrow, because it's a Game 7 and one mistake could win you or lose you the Cup?

MARTY BRODEUR: We'll see. Like I said, every game is different, and definitely, you expect there is a lot more at stake. You can't control bounces and weird goals. You can't control that. Definitely, it's something that we're just going to go out there and not beat ourself and try to make these guys play a better game than they're playing now and play even better than ourself.

Q. (Inaudible)?

MARTY BRODEUR: It happens. They made some good shots on the goals they scored, and they got some lucky ones. You can't dwell on games like that. You've got to move on.

Q. (Inaudible)?

MARTY BRODEUR: It's hard. One day you think you're in full control and the next day it's the end of the world. You have to really keep your head clear and know that this is playoff hockey and you have to be able to deal with these mood swings as good as you can. This is the last one. We won't have to deal with any mood swings after that.

Q. Did you take yourself out, or did Pat?

MARTY BRODEUR: We talked about it. There was nothing to gain in staying in the net. I have been playing a lot of games, so we thought it would be good.
